         <title>1.2 Why use PBL?</title>
         <author>elsammhp</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/elsammhp/v318u7kfwfts/wish/114425305</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>On video " Propositions Project. 21 first Century Skills", i can see the type of skills and competences the students are developing as a result of PBL:</div><div>1. Identification of real problems ; </div><div>2-critical thinking; </div><div>3- resolution of the problem, </div><div>4- preserverance; </div><div>5- motivation; </div><div>6-inovation; </div><div>7- teamwork.</div><div>The academic skills are also developed in media literacy; tecnologie; social cross cultures;flexibility; leadership, among others.<br><br></div>]]></description>
